Winona State is in the top 10% of the country for mental health counseling/counselor. More specifically it was ranked #12 out of 196 schools by College Factual.
In 2021, 10 students received their master’s degree in mental health counseling/counselor from Winona State. This makes it the #169 most popular school for mental health counseling/counselor master’s degree candidates in the country.

Take a look at the following statistics related to the make-up of the mental health counseling/counselor majors at Winona State University.
In the 2020-2021 academic year, 10 students earned a master's degree in mental health counseling/counselor from Winona State. About 90% of these graduates were women and the other 10% were men.
The majority of master's degree recipients in this major at Winona State are white. In the most recent graduating class for which data is available, 90% of students f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Winona State University with a master's in mental health counseling/counselor.
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
---|---|
Asian | 0 |
Black or African American | 1 |
Hispanic or Latino | 0 |
White | 9 |
Non-Resident Aliens | 0 |
Other Races | 0 |
